Gresini boss Nadia Padovani has high expectations for MotoGP 2023 with the new line-up formed by Álex Márquez and Fabio Di Giannantonio




Gresini praises the pair for 2023 and aims to “continue to surprise” in MotoGP

The 2022 season has been very positive for the Gresinimainly for Aeneas Bastianini, who reached the final leg of the championship with title chances. Now, the team leader, Nadia Padovaniputs all its expectations on the renewed lineup at 50% of the team, with Fabio Di Giannantonio And Alex Marquez.

“We are very excited about this new adventure. 2022 has been incredible in every respect, but the idea is to keep improving and surprising. We are a young team with big ambitions: Fabio will have the chance to show his full potential in the his sophomore year, and Alex can’t wait to get back on stage,” he said.

“We will do our best to ensure both are successful. Today is almost a return to normal with such a major presentation and people joining us – a big thank you to the sponsors and all the team who worked so hard to get us ready.” concluded.

The youngest of the brothers of beer he only rode motorcycles honda so far, but it’s one of those ‘fell over’ cases. Marc’s brother had a factory contract with Honda, but RC213V is not in a good moment in terms of competitiveness, while the Desmosedici he has been the best on the grid in recent years.

Thus, Álex has a career opportunity ahead of him: it is the chance to get on a highly competitive bike, take off the path taken by his brother and show what has come of MotoGP. However, he also has a big responsibility: to fill the place left vacant by Bastianini, which is not easy given that the Italian has done very well with the team founded by Fausto Gresini.

On the other side of the box follows Fabio Di Giannantonio. An original choice by Fausto although he hasn’t done anything as brilliant as the one in the minor classes, the Italian enters his second year in the top division with an unexpected pole-position in the Italian GP, ​​eighth place in the Germany as the best result of 2022 and 20th place in the Drivers’ World Championship.
